Symptoms may include ear ...Between 1972 and 1976, 68% to 72% of Americans expressed trust in the mass media; yet, by 1997, when the question was next asked, trust had dropped to 53%. Trust in the media, which has averaged 45% since 1997, has not reached the majority level since 2003.

Ipsos conducted this National Public Opinion Reference Survey (NPORS) for the Center using address-based sampling and a multimode protocol that included both web and mail.In a strict sense, the American media did not in 2007 cover the world, says the Pew report. Beyond Iraq, only two countries received notable coverage last year — Iran and Pakistan. This non-coverage of global issues is worrying because so many American citizens end up getting a narrow view of many important world issues.Taylor will be the organization’s first female CEO ST. A Pew survey suggests 95 per cent of MSNBC's audience are now Democrats while 93 per cent of the Fox News ...A360 Media, LLC (branded a360media), formerly American Media, Inc. (AMI), is an American publisher of magazines, supermarket tabloids, and books based in New York City.
